Abstract

In this study, we have proposed an algorithm assigned rates to MPEG2 video code and convolutional channel code, combined with space-time block coding (STBC) schemes, associated with BPSK/QPSK modulation method, based upon the feedback information from Performance Control Unit (PCU) over Rayleigh fading channel. The proposed scheme investigates a combined video source and channel coding together providing a uniform video transmission rate to achieve better system performance in wireless systems.
